当前位置: 首页 > news >正文

做公司网站500元潮州seo建站

做公司网站500元,潮州seo建站,网站虚拟主机 会计处理,中国十大咨询管理公司云服务器镜像版本信息:Ubuntu 18.04 server 64bit,本文记录了在改版本镜像上安装Nginx,并介绍了Nginx配置文件目录,便于后面再次有需求时进行复习。 文章目录 Nginx的安装Nginx配置文件分析 Nginx的安装 1.执行下面命令进行安装…

云服务器镜像版本信息:Ubuntu 18.04 server 64bit,本文记录了在改版本镜像上安装Nginx,并介绍了Nginx配置文件目录,便于后面再次有需求时进行复习。

文章目录

  • Nginx的安装
  • Nginx配置文件分析

Nginx的安装

1.执行下面命令进行安装(首先切换到管理员身份)

sudo apt-get update
sudo apt-get install nginx

PS:如果发现ubuntu死活装不上nginx,其原因很大可能是端口冲突。

2.调整防火墙,以免出现各种问题

sudo ufw app list

获得应用程序配置文件的列表:

在这里插入图片描述

正如你所看到的,Nginx有三个配置文件可用:Nginx Full、Nginx HTTP、Nginx HTTPS

Nginx Full :此配置文件打开端口80(正常,未加密的网络流量)和端口443(TLS / SSL加密流量)

Nginx HTTP :此配置文件仅打开端口80(正常,未加密的网络流量)

Nginx HTTPS :此配置文件仅打开端口443(TLS / SSL加密流量)

sudo ufw allow 'Nginx HTTP'
sudo ufw allow 'Nginx HTTPS'

输入以下命令以启动防火墙,有部分用户是没有启动防火墙的,这一步执行之后防火墙会打开。

sudo ufw enable

如果你使用ssh方式链接这个主机,那么别忘了放开22端口,否则会在下次登录的时候连接不上主机。

sudo ufw allow 22/tcp

输入以下命令以查看防火墙状态:

sudo ufw status

可以看到允许通过的服务有哪些:
在这里插入图片描述
3.检查您的Web服务器是否在运行

sudo systemctl status nginx

在这里插入图片描述

4.检查是否可以访问默认网页,在浏览器输入:

http://本地IP地址

如果配置正常,可以看到一个类似于下面的页面,说明你的nginx服务器运行是正常的:

在这里插入图片描述

5.管理Nginx进程

相信现在您的Nginx进程已启动并运行,下面是一些常用的Nginx进程管理命令:

停止Nginx进程:

sudo systemctl stop nginx

启动Nginx进程:

sudo systemctl start nginx

要重启Nginx进程:

sudo systemctl restart nginx

如果您只是简单地进行配置更改,Nginx通常可以重新加载而不会丢失连接。 为此,请输入:

sudo systemctl reload nginx

默认情况下,Nginx配置为在服务器引导时自动启动。 如果这不是您想要的,可以通过输入以下命令来禁用此行为:

sudo systemctl disable nginx

要在开虚拟机时自动启用Nginx服务,您可以使用下面命令:

sudo systemctl enable nginx

Nginx配置文件分析

在这里插入图片描述
在这里插入图片描述
上面两图中包含了Nginx初始比较重要的几个路径:

  • /var/www/html :这个路径是Nginx默认解析地址
  • /usr/sbin/nginx :这个是Nginx可执行文件
  • /usr/lib/nginx :存放一些Nginx的动态链接文件
  • /usr/share/ngin :存放一些Nginx共享的信息
  • /etc/nginx :Nginx配置目录。 所有的Nginx配置文件都驻留在这里。
  • /etc/nginx/nginx.conf :主要的Nginx配置文件。 这可以修改,以更改Nginx全局配置。
  • /etc/nginx/sites-available/ :可存储每个站点服务器块的目录。 除非将Nginx链接到sites-enabled了sites-enabled目录,否则Nginx不会使用此目录中的配置文件。 通常,所有服务器块配置都在此目录中完成,然后通过链接到其他目录启用。
  • /etc/nginx/sites-enabled/ :存储启用的每个站点服务器块的目录。 通常,这些是通过链接到sites-available目录中的配置文件创建的。
  • /etc/nginx/snippets :这个目录包含可以包含在Nginx配置其他地方的配置片段。 可重复配置的片段可以重构为片段。

nginx服务器日志文件:

  • /var/log/nginx/access.log :除非Nginx配置为其他方式,否则每个对您的Web服务器的请求都会记录在此日志文件中。
  • /var/log/nginx/error.log :任何Nginx错误都会记录在这个日志中。
http://www.shuangfujiaoyu.com/news/56041.html

相关文章:

  • 网站开发 保修期24小时最新国际新闻
  • 网站开发技术入股协议网络营销的方法
  • 哪个网站可以做片头网络推广有哪些途径
  • 南昌做网站哪家好seo推广网络
  • 大连外经贸网站黑帽seo教程
  • 网站建设方案书互联网推广方式有哪些
  • 房地产销售平台网站建设seo sem是什么意思
  • 网站设计怎么做视频百度关键词首页排名
  • 中山做网站公司哪家好长春网站制作公司
  • 集团企业网站设计方案种子搜索引擎
  • 站长工具5118广告推广软文案例
  • 自己建网站做外贸广告联盟哪个比较好
  • 简单网站页面设计抖音关键词排名优化软件
  • 中信国际建设公司网站线下宣传渠道和宣传方式
  • 网购网站有哪些海南百度推广公司电话
  • 郑州豆芽网站建设谷歌seo快速排名软件首页
  • 成都网站制作公司报价怎么做互联网推广
  • wordpress网站回调域适合口碑营销的产品
  • 丰宁县有做网站的吗?今日热点头条新闻
  • 网站页面制作国内手机搜索引擎十大排行
  • 龙岗注册公司站长之家 seo查询
  • 兰州网站制作cheng什么软件可以弄排名
  • 设计基础网站推荐长沙seo行者seo09
  • 寻找郑州网站建设公司域名注册服务商
  • 个人做分类信息网站seo去哪里培训
  • 石家庄 科技 公司 网站建设长沙网络优化产品
  • 自己做网站seo优化软件制作
  • 做网站公司北京培训推广 seo
  • 沈阳大东区做网站公司希爱力跟万艾可哪个猛
  • 专业机票网站建设seo综合查询中的具体内容有哪些